Orthopedic Extremity Market
Market Estimation & Definition
The Orthopedic Extremity Market addresses medical devices, implants, and surgical instrumentation specifically designed for the body’s extremities—such as arms, legs, hands, shoulders, knees, ankles, and related soft tissues. These include joint reconstruction implants, trauma fixation devices, arthroscopy tools, and spinal-extremity systems. According to Stellar Market Research, the market was valued at USD 66.58 billion in 2024, and is projected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 4.5%, reaching USD 94.68 billion by 2032.

Market Growth Drivers & Opportunity
The orthopedic extremity market is being propelled by several key trends:
Aging Population: As populations worldwide grow older, the incidence of musculoskeletal disorders—like osteoarthritis, joint degeneration, and fractures—increases sharply.
Rise in Trauma & Sports Injuries: Extremity fractures and ligament injuries from sports or accidents drive demand for trauma fixation devices and reconstructive implants.
Technological Innovation: Manufacturers are innovating with 3D-printed implants, robotic-assisted surgery, and biomaterials that offer superior biocompatibility, customization, and recovery outcomes.
Minimally Invasive Procedures: There is growing adoption of outpatient and ambulatory-surgery-center (ASC) procedures, driven by cost pressures and patient desire for faster recovery.
Emerging Markets: Healthcare infrastructure improvements in countries like China, India, and other Asia-Pacific markets are expanding access to orthopedic surgeries.
These factors create strong opportunities for device manufacturers, surgical centers, and hospitals to scale their extremity-orthopedics offerings.
What Lies Ahead: Emerging Trends Shaping the Future
Key future trends in the orthopedic extremity space include:
Personalized Implants & 3D Printing: Growing use of 3D printing to produce patient-matched joint implants and fixation devices that offer better fit and performance.
Smart & Sensor-Enabled Devices: The integration of sensors and IoT in implants or surgical tools to monitor healing, load, and usage in real time.
Robotic & Navigation-Assisted Surgery: Enhanced adoption of robotic systems and navigation platforms to improve precision in extremity surgeries.
Ambulatory Surgical Expansion: More extremity surgeries (knee, shoulder, ankle) will shift to outpatient settings, reducing hospital stay and cost.
Value-Based Orthopedics: With pressure on healthcare costs, providers will emphasize implants and procedures that improve patient mobility and reduce the need for revision surgeries.
